The 24th ASEAN+3 Finance Ministers’ and Central Bank Governors’ Meeting (AFMGM+3) was held virtually yesterday.
The ASEAN+3 Finance Ministers and Central Bank Governors, President of Asian Development Bank (ADB), Director of ASEAN+3 Macroeconomic Research Office (AMRO), ASEAN Secretary-General, Deputy Managing Director of International Monetary Fund (IMF), Governor of Central Bank of Myanmar U Than Nyein and Vice-Governors U Win Thaw and Daw Than Than Swe were present at the meeting.
During the meeting, Director Mr Toshinori Doi of ASEAN+3 Macroeconomic Research Office (AMRO) discussed under the title of “Macroeconomic Prospects and Challenges in 2021” while President of Asia Development Bank (ADB) Mr Masutsugu Asakawa with “Ensuring Sustainable and Resilient Recovery and Growth in ASEAN+3” and Deputy Managing Director of International Monetary Fund (IMF) with “Global Economic Outlook and Securing a Transformation Green, Digital and Inclusive Recovery”.
The ASEAN+3 Finance Ministers and Central Banks Governors exchanged views on the current economic status of their respective countries during the COVID-19 pandemic and quick strategic response to economic impacts of COVID-19.
The meeting also focused on Chiang Mai Initiative Multilateralization (CMIM Agreement), progresses of ASEAN+3 Macroeconomic Research Office (AMRO), Asian Bond Markets Initiatives (ABMI) and ASEAN +3 Finance Process.
Then, the leaders finalized the joint statement of 24th AFMGM +3. The meeting also agreed to conduct the ASEAN+3 Finance Ministers’ and Central Bank Governors’ Process in Colombo of Sri Lanka in 2022. —MNA
